현재 지구상에서 가장 일반적으로 활용되는 변환 제어 프레임워크는 Git입니다. Git은 Linus Torvalds(Linux 작업 프레임워크 부분의 유명한 제작자)가 2005년에 처음 만든 경험이 풍부하고 효과적으로 유지되는 오픈 소스 프로젝트입니다. 오픈 소스와 마찬가지로 비즈니스 프로젝트를 포함하여 놀라운 수의 프로그래밍 프로젝트가 변환 제어를 위해 Git에 의존하고 있습니다. Git으로 작업한 엔지니어들은 접근 가능한 프로그래밍 발전 능력을 갖추고 있으며 광범위한 작업 프레임워크 및 IDE(통합 개발 환경)에서 훌륭하게 작동합니다. Git은 DVCS(분산 버전 제어 시스템)를 보여줍니다.

실행: Git의 조잡한 표현 속성은 다른 수많은 옵션과 비교할 때 견고합니다. 새로운 변경 사항을 제출하고, 확장하고, 통합하고, 과거 적응 사항을 살펴보는 것은 실행을 위해 완전히 발전되었습니다. Git 내부에서 실행되는 계산은 실제 소스 코드 레코드 트리의 기본 크레딧, 장기적으로 일반적으로 변경되는 방식 및 입구 디자인에 대한 심오한 정보를 활용합니다.

보안: Git은 감독된 소스 코드의 정확성을 첫 번째 관심사로 계획되었습니다. 문서의 내용은 기록과 카탈로그, 양식, 레이블 및 제출물 간의 실제 연결과 마찬가지로 Git 저장소에 있는 이러한 항목은 SHA1이라는 암호화된 보안 해싱 계산을 통해 확인됩니다. 이는 우발적이거나 악의적인 변경으로부터 코드와 변경 내역을 보호하고 일련의 경험을 완벽하게 식별할 수 있도록 보장합니다.

적응성: Git의 주요 계획 목표 중 하나는 적응성입니다. Git은 다양한 종류의 비선형 발전 작업 프로세스에 대한 지원, 크고 작은 벤처에 대한 능숙함, 기존의 많은 프레임워크 및 규칙과의 유사성 등 몇 가지 측면에서 적응성이 있습니다.

귀하의 협회에 Git이 필요한 이유

집중된 변환 제어 프레임워크에서 Git으로 변경하면 발전 그룹이 프로그래밍하는 방식이 변경됩니다. 또한 중요한 응용 프로그램을 제품에 의존하는 조직의 경우 발전 작업 프로세스를 조정하면 전체 비즈니스에 영향을 미칩니다.

디자이너를 위한 Git

지점 워크플로 강조

아마도 Git이 가장 선호하는 위치는 확산 능력일 것입니다. 통합 양식 제어 프레임워크와 전혀 달리 Git 브랜치는 적당하고 통합이 간단합니다. 이는 수많은 Git 사용자에게 잘 알려진 구성 요소 분기 작업 프로세스를 장려합니다. 기능 분기는 코드 베이스의 각 변경 사항에 단절된 환경을 제공합니다. 디자이너가 다른 지점을 얼마나 크든 작든 상관없이 무언가를 다루기 시작해야 하는 시점입니다. 이는 전문가 브랜치가 지속적으로 생성 품질 코드를 포함하도록 보장합니다.

보급된 개발

그럼에도 불구하고 Git은 적절한 변형 제어 프레임워크입니다. 작업 복사본이 아닌 모든 엔지니어는 커밋의 전체 기록이 포함된 자신만의 창고를 갖게 됩니다. 근처의 전체 기록이 있으면 Git을 빠르게 만들 수 있습니다. 제출을 작성하고 문서의 이전 변형을 조사하거나 제출 간 차이점을 수행할 필요가 없기 때문입니다.

풀 리퀘스트

많은 소스 코드는 Bitbucket 업그레이드 센터와 같은 경영진 도구의 Git 유용성을 끌어오기 요구합니다. 드로우 디맨드(Draw Demand)는 다른 엔지니어에게 귀하의 지점에서 자신의 창고로 블렌딩하도록 요청하는 접근 방식입니다. 이는 프로젝트 프롬프트에서 변경 사항을 모니터링하는 것을 더 간단하게 만들 뿐만 아니라 디자이너가 코드베이스의 나머지 부분과 조정하기 전에 작업에 대한 대화를 시작할 수 있게 해줍니다.

지역

Git은 오픈소스 프로젝트 중 유명합니다. 이는 외부 라이브러리를 사용하고 다른 사람들이 자신의 오픈 소스 코드를 포크하도록 촉구하는 것이 어렵지 않다는 것을 의미합니다.

더욱 빨라진 릴리스 주기

하이라이트 지점, 적절한 발전, 수요 끌어오기 및 꾸준한 현지 지역의 결정적인 결과는 더 빠른 배송 주기입니다. 이러한 능력은 엔지니어가 보다 작은 변경 사항을 더 자주 공유하도록 촉구하는 민첩한 작업 프로세스를 장려합니다. 따라서 통합된 변환 제어 프레임워크를 사용하여 정기적으로 확실한 전달보다 변경 사항이 조직 파이프라인에 더 빠르게 반영될 수 있습니다.